#include "STM32WL_radio_driver.h"
#include "drivers/DigitalOut.h"
/* Sets up radio switch position according to the radio mode */
/* This configuration is for NUCLEO_WL55JC */
/* But provided as __weak so it has to be overwritten to match each specicific HW board */
MBED_WEAK void set_antenna_switch(RBI_Switch_TypeDef state)
{
// Radio specific controls (TX/RX duplexer switch control)
mbed::DigitalOut _rf_switch_ctrl1(MBED_CONF_STM32WL_LORA_DRIVER_RF_SWITCH_CTL1);
mbed::DigitalOut _rf_switch_ctrl2(MBED_CONF_STM32WL_LORA_DRIVER_RF_SWITCH_CTL2);
mbed::DigitalOut _rf_switch_ctrl3(MBED_CONF_STM32WL_LORA_DRIVER_RF_SWITCH_CTL3);
switch (state) {
case RBI_SWITCH_OFF: {
/* Turn off switch */
_rf_switch_ctrl3 = 0;
_rf_switch_ctrl1 = 0;
_rf_switch_ctrl2 = 0;
break;
}
case RBI_SWITCH_RX: {
/*Turns On in Rx Mode the RF Switch */
_rf_switch_ctrl3 = 1;
_rf_switch_ctrl1 = 1;
_rf_switch_ctrl2 = 0;
break;
}
case RBI_SWITCH_RFO_LP: {
/*Turns On in Tx Low Power the RF Switch */
_rf_switch_ctrl3 = 1;
_rf_switch_ctrl1 = 1;
_rf_switch_ctrl2 = 1;
break;
}
case RBI_SWITCH_RFO_HP: {
/*Turns On in Tx High Power the RF Switch */
_rf_switch_ctrl3 = 1;
_rf_switch_ctrl1 = 0;
_rf_switch_ctrl2 = 1;
break;
}
default:
break;
}
}
